KATHMANDU: Former Queen Komal Shah has been shifted from Intensive Care Unit (ICU) to cabin after a gradual improvement in her health.
Former royals including then King Gyanendra Shah, Queen Komal and their daughter Prerana Shah had been admitted to Norvic International Hospital on April 20 after testing positive for coronavirus.
The Shahs had received oxygen support for few days. With the gradual improvement in the health, former King Gyanendra and his daughter were taken to normal cabin, however, with many respiratory complications, former Queen Komal had been receiving plasma therapy treatment in ICU.
They had tested coronavirus positive after returning home from Kumbha Mela, Haridwar, India.
According to hospital sources, she was given up to 10 liters of oxygen per minute while in the ICU. At present, the hospital is giving only 5 liters of oxygen per minute and she is returning to normalcy.
